Tamila Girl
Origin(s)
Pronunciationtah-MEE-lah / tæˈmiːləArabic; Slavic
Meaning
Arabic: 'the one who is loved'; Slavic: 'peaceful'
Historical & Cultural Background
Tamila has roots in both Arabic and Slavic cultures. In Arabic-speaking regions, it is often associated with affection and love. In Slavic contexts, it conveys a sense of tranquility and peace. The name is relatively modern and has gained popularity in various countries.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Tamila was first seen in the United States in 1957. Tamila has ranked as high as #1064 nationally, which occurred in 1968, and has been most popular in California, and Texas. In the past 5 years the name Tamila has been trending down compared to the previous 5 years.
